SECTION 37-2-78

   § 37-2-78  Severability. – If any part or provision of this chapter or the application of any part orprovision to any person, entity, or circumstances is judged invalid by anycourt of competent jurisdiction, the judgment shall be confined in itsoperation to the part of or provision of or application directly involved inthe controversy in which the judgment has been rendered and shall not affect orimpair the validity of the remainder of this law or its application to otherpersons, entities, or circumstances.
